#7d3378 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7d3378 is composed of 49% red, 20% green and 47.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 59.2% magenta, 4% yellow and 51% black. It has a hue angle of 304.1 degrees, a saturation of 42% and a lightness of 34.5%. #7d3378 color hex could be obtained by blending #fa66f0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

● #7d3378 color description : Dark moderate magenta.
#7d3378 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7d3378 has RGB values of R:125, G:51, B:120 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.59, Y:0.04,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 8205176.

Shades and Tints of #7d3378
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e060d is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#7d3378
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5b555b is the less saturated color, while #ac04a1 is the most saturated one.
